BIOGRAPHY

William Leslie was a notable figure in the realm of classic cinema, captivating audiences with his performances from the early 1950s. His career launched with roles in films like "Forever Female" (1953) and "Johnny Dark" (1954), but it was his appearance in the melodrama "Magnificent Obsession" (1954) that solidified his place in film history. Leslie's versatility shone through in various genres, including the musical "Bring Your Smile Along" (1955) and the intense drama "Queen Bee" (1955) alongside Joan Crawford. However, collectors particularly seek out Leslie's work for his leading role in the cult classic "The Couch" (1962). This film has garnered a dedicated following due to its unique blend of psychological thriller elements and its representation of the early 60s cinematic style. Its rarity on physical media, especially on vintage VHS and early DVD releases, has made it a prized item for collectors who appreciate both the artistry of the period and the nuances of Leslie's performances.
